Alice in Wonderland syndrome is a migrainous-like condition of childhood that usually is brought on by fevers or infections. In one study published in 2014 in Pediatric Neurology, MRIs performed on children as they were experiencing AWS revealed absolutely nothing abnormal. In fact, according to a March 2015 article in The Atlantic, in order for a child to be diagnosed with AWS, he cannot have anything else organically or mentally wrong with him that might account for the distortion in perception.
